#b43d3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b43d3e is composed of 70.6% red, 23.9%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 65.6%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 359.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 47.3%. #b43d3e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7a7c with #690000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b43d3e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b43d3e has RGB values of R:180, G:61,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.66,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11812158.

Shades and Tints of #b43d3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f5 is the lightest one.
